Sunpointe LLC Cuts Stock Holdings in Capital One Financial Corporation $COF

Sunpointe LLC reduced its stake in Capital One Financial Corporation (NYSE:COF) by 57.5% in the third quarter, HoldingsChannel reports. The institutional investor owned 3,767 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after selling 5,100 shares during the quarter. Sunpointe LLC’s holdings in Capital One Financial were worth $801,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

About Capital One Financial

(Free Report)

Capital One Financial Corporation (NYSE: COF) is a diversified bank holding company headquartered in McLean, Virginia. The company’s core businesses include credit card lending, consumer and commercial banking, and auto finance. Capital One issues a wide range of credit card products for consumers and small businesses, and it operates deposit and digital banking services aimed at retail customers and small to midsize enterprises.

Products and services include credit and charge cards, checking and savings accounts (including the online-focused Capital One 360 platform), auto loans, and commercial lending solutions.
